Working with glass requires a high level of precision and attention to detail. Glaziers need to be trained, and they often enter the field through an apprenticeship program of four years which provides them with a salary while they work. They need to be able interpret complicated plans and architectural drawings in order to complete their tasks in a professional manner. They must be physically strong enough to lift large pieces of equipment and may have to use hoists, cranes or suction cups for installation.
A glassblower's career can be rewarding and lucrative just like other skilled trades. However it's not a good fit for everyone. The job can be very physically demanding and glaziers are often subject to cuts from tools as well as falls from ladders, scaffolding as well as exposure to solvents. Glaziers also have to be licensed in some states, and often must pass a written exam to become certified. It's also essential for glaziers to be familiar with the safety rules and regulations, since they can be exposed to dangers such as broken glass and falling debris.
